(By Hon'ble Acting Chief Justice) This Writ Appeal has been filed, challenging the order dated 14.07.2023 of the learned Single, in and by which, the request of the Writ Petitioner/Appellant herein for assignment of land was negatived.
2. When the matter is taken up for hearing, it is represented by the learned Government Advocate appearing for the respondents that in an identical issue in W.A.No.2008 of 2024 decided on 22.07.2024, this Court has dismissed the Writ Appeal filed by the persons, who approached this Court on the similar line, which has not been refuted by the learned counsel for the appellant. The operative portions of the judgment dated 22.07.2024 are extracted hereunder:
"8. We have considered the rival submissions and also perused the materials available on record.
9. It appears that originally the land in question was assigned in the year 2004 in favour of the appellants' father and the assignee had failed to pay the land cost fixed for such assignment and thus the process of assignment was stopped.
10. The appellants are claiming assignment of the land stating that they are in possession of the land. As rightly held by the learned Single Judge, the possession of the appellants is illegal, as the cost fixed by the Government has not been paid by the appellants for assignment. Now the appellants seek assignment of land on the land cost fixed earlier. The appellants cannot seek assignment of land on the value fixed earlier. That 2/4
apart, the Government land cannot be assigned indiscriminately. Moreover, the appellants have made a representation to the respondent authorities for assignment of land only in the year 2023, that too, after a lapse of almost 20 years. Further, in respect of the land in question, a civil suit is also pending before the civil court.
11. The learned Single Judge having found that the appellants have no semblance of legal right to seek the relief claimed, in our considered opinion, rightly dismissed the writ petition. We are also of the view that after a lapse of 20 years re-assignment of the land in question or assignment of land in favour of the appellants cannot be considered, as the appellants themselves admitted that pattas have been issued to various persons in respect of the land in question. The learned Single Judge has rightly declined the relief sought by the appellants and the order of the learned Single Judge warrants no interference.
12. For all the reasons stated above and finding no merit, the writ appeal is dismissed. There shall be no order as to costs. Consequently, C.M.P.No.14321 of 2024 is closed."
3. Following the earlier judgment of this Court dated 22.07.2024 rendered in W.A.No.2008 of 2024, this Writ Appeal is dismissed as devoid of merits. No costs.
